What Is Sage 50 Mistake 1603?
Sage 50 Mistake 1603 is a Microsoft Windows Installer error that occurs when the setup package encounters a trouble and can not complete the setup procedure.
Individuals may see messages such as:
Mistake 1603 Fatal Mistake Throughout Installment
Sage 50 Installment Stopped Working Mistake 1603
Windows Installer Error 1603
Setup Finished Too Soon Due to Error 1603
The error usually shows that Windows can not finish setting up Sage 50 because of system problems, approval problems, missing out on parts, or damaged installment data.
Signs of Sage 50 Mistake 1603
When this problem happens, customers may notice one or more of the adhering to signs and symptoms:
Sage 50 setup quits all of a sudden.
Installment development freezes.
Windows displays Error 1603 messages.
Sage 50 stops working to release after installment.
Arrangement wizard closes prior to completion.
System efficiency becomes slower throughout installment attempts.
These signs and symptoms usually point to a problem within Windows instead of Sage 50 itself.
Typical Causes of Sage 50 Error 1603
Comprehending the reason is the initial step towards solving the problem.
Not Enough User Authorizations
Among one of the most usual factors behind Sage 50 Mistake 1603 is insufficient administrative civil liberties.
If the installment is attempted without complete manager benefits, Windows might block vital documents from being duplicated or changed.
Corrupted Installation Documents
Harmed or incomplete setup documents can interrupt the setup process and trigger Error 1603.
This usually occurs when:
Downloads are disturbed.
Setup media is harmed.
Files come to be corrupted during transfer.
Existing Sage Parts
Older Sage documents continuing to be on the system can hinder a brand-new setup.
Conflicts may happen if:
Previous Sage setups were not eliminated properly.
Pc registry entrances remain from earlier variations.
Shared Sage elements are damaged.
Microsoft.NET Framework Issues
Sage 50 depends upon Microsoft.NET Framework to operate correctly.
If the framework is missing, obsoleted, or damaged, installation failures can occur.
Windows Installer Issues
The Windows Installer service manages software application setups.
If the service is damaged or not operating appropriately, Sage 50 installment may fall short with Error 1603.
Anti-virus or Security Software Disturbance
Safety applications sometimes erroneously determine installment files as suspicious.
This can protect against particular parts from being installed successfully.
Not Enough Disk Space
Limited storage area can quit Windows from completing the setup procedure.
The configuration program requires appropriate free space for momentary and irreversible files.
Repairing Actions to Take Care Of Sage 50 Mistake 1603
Below are several tested solutions that can aid solve the problem.
Remedy 1: Run the Installment as Manager
Management opportunities are needed for many Sage 50 setup tasks.
To run the installer as a manager:
Locate the Sage 50 configuration documents.
Right click the installment data.
Select Run as Manager.
Adhere to the installment prompts.
This easy action often resolves authorization relevant installation failures.
Solution 2: Reboot Your Computer system
Occasionally temporary Windows processes disrupt installation.
Restarting the computer system can:
Clear secured data.
Refresh system resources.
Quit contrasting history procedures.
After reactivating, attempt the installment again.
Service 3: Verify Readily Available Disk Room
Inspect whether the computer system has sufficient free storage space.
To validate:
Open Up Data Explorer.
Click This PC.
Evaluation readily available room on the setup drive.
Delete unneeded files if storage space is low.
A lack of disk space can quickly activate installation failings.
Service 4: Disable Antivirus Temporarily
Some antivirus applications might obstruct setup elements.
Briefly disable:
Anti-virus software program
Firewall program programs
Endpoint protection devices
After disabling safety and security software program:
Install Sage 50.
Re-enable safety protection once installation is complete.
Constantly ensure you are making use of a legit Sage installment plan prior to disabling protection.
Service 5: Repair Microsoft.NET Structure
Because Sage counts greatly on.NET Framework, repairing it can settle several installation issues.
To repair:
Open Control Board.
Navigate to Programs and Attributes.
Situate Microsoft.NET Framework.
Select Repair if available.
If repair service is not available, uninstall and reinstall the framework version needed by Sage 50.
Remedy 6: Update Windows
Outdated Windows elements can produce compatibility problems.
Set up all available updates by:
Opening Settings.
Choosing Windows Update.
Clicking Look For Updates.
Setting up all pending updates.
Restart the computer system after updates are finished.
Solution 7: Remove Previous Sage Installations
Old Sage files in some cases create conflicts.
If you previously mounted Sage:
Open Programs and Features.
Uninstall existing Sage applications.
Reboot the computer system.
Try a fresh installment.
Removing conflicting parts typically resolves Error 1603.
Option 8: Fixing Windows Installer
Windows Installer itself might be harmed.
To reboot the solution:
Press Windows + R.
Kind services.msc.
Locate Windows Installer.
Right click and select Restart.
If the service is stopped, begin it manually.
This can restore appropriate installment capability.
Remedy 9: Use Clean Boot Setting
3rd party applications in some cases interfere with software program setup.
A tidy boot begins Windows with marginal solutions.
Steps consist of:
Press Windows + R.
Type msconfig.
Open System Arrangement.
Disable non Microsoft solutions.
Reboot the computer.
Try mounting Sage 50 once again after the clean boot.
Service 10: Download And Install a Fresh Setup Bundle
If installation documents are corrupted, downloading and install a fresh copy might resolve the issue.
Make certain the setup plan:
Matches your Sage version.
Comes from a relied on source.
Downloads entirely without interruption.
Fresh installation data remove corruption relevant concerns.
Advanced Troubleshooting for IT Administrators
In bigger company atmospheres, extra investigation might be required.
IT experts can review:
Windows Event Viewer
Event logs might reveal the precise source of the installment failing.
Installment Log Documents
Sage installation logs frequently have detailed mistake info.
Registry Conflicts
Recurring pc registry entries from older setups might need clean-up.
User Account Control Setup
UAC limitations can occasionally protect against setup tasks from completing.
These innovative strategies assist recognize less noticeable reasons.
